Ekkovision Launching Dethroner 2

Dethroner was the pre-workout that put Ekkovision on the map or at least took its awareness to a whole new level. The main reason behind the supplement getting so much attention was the loaded list of ingredients the brand squeezed into the product. More importantly, it was packed full of premium components, including the likes of HydroPrime, Cellflo6, elevATP, AlphaSize, Senactiv, and CognatiQ, to name a few.

Tomorrow Ekkovision is launching its long-awaited sequel to Dethroner, understandably named Dethroner 2.0, and it is expected to feature a supreme powerhouse formula. As mentioned, the original brought a massive amount of attention to the brand, and at a very early stage in its existence, so we can only imagine Ekkovision wants to recapture that spark and put together something just as standout and impressive.

We’ve got a preview of Dethroner 2.0 in the image above, where you see what the sequel pre-workout will look like with the full combination of ingredients and dosages powering the experience to be revealed tomorrow. We do know there will be two sizes of the promising pre-workout in a 20 maximum serving at $65.99 and a 30 for $79.99, with several flavors, including Lychee Kiwi Pineapple and Skin Walker Serum.
